Transaction d76059123c710328c9b13287db20a8626177cb794ec85b785de2b67c8b65491a
1 Input
1 Output
-
d76059123c710328c9b13287db20a8626177cb794ec85b785de2b67c8b65491a:0
- value
- 7566989
- script pubkey
- OP_0 OP_PUSHBYTES_20 d16db92c80ed77cc633273b6f2e1197f638b3886
- address
- bc1q69kmjtyqa4muccejwwm09cge0a3ckwyxfjn7fv